I think the distinction lies with the type of control. When Danzo used Shisui's eye, it was a much more subtle control; everybody was still more or less in control of their consciences, but had all been gently pushed into the same thought pattern. If Danzo hadn't been outed, then chances are nobody would be any the wiser. Even Itachi seems to be more or less in control of his own actions (although it helps that the control he's under is pretty much his own agenda anyway).
Yagura on the other hand appeared to be completely detached from reality, and/or had no conscience thought, almost as if he was no more then a puppet under direct control. Much more akin to the Zetsu that Sasuke interrogated.
yeah, normal Sharingan mind control is like if someone shoved a puppet control rod up your ass and forced you to move around on strings.
Shisui's was more like someone whispering in your ear and you're brain would think it is its own idea and a very good one at that.
